Another glass please

"Your boyfriend Marcus is a womanizer and your girlfriend Shirley is a hypocrite. I want you to be safe around these two dangerous humans after seeing this and please do not try to ask Shirley about it, watch her actions to you and Marcus closely. Wishing you peace and true love indeed."

I stood transfixed, as I read the short text, too shocked to move or cry or do anything.

I called to inform my close associate at work that I couldn't make it, and that I'm seriously ill. 

   My sister came by later that day, she brought my favourite brownies, chocolates and cookies that I refused to accept that evening. 

"Why would he do this to me?!" I asked, bursting out in tears. 

"Hey sis. You'll be okay. Don't stress over an unworthy man. He doesn't really deserve you. He's a dog, looking for bitches to sleep with, and your fake friend Shirley is a goddamn bitch."

   I burst out crying like a baby.

 My sister held me in her arms and rocked me to sleep. 

   The next day I resumed work and was heartily welcomed by everyone. I got a call from my associate, that the CEO needs my attention. 

My fingers went numb immediately as I walked to his office, I was having an unusually bad feeling which I couldn't explain. 

"Come in," I heard as soon as I got to the third door in his office, after checking the first two. 

  I didn't need to knock on the third door, because it was transparent. 

   Workers were usually not allowed in except it was a very special situation. 

   He was on white trousers, white long sleeves, and a blue blazer. I was in a brown shirt and white trousers.

  He sat carelessly on the couch, trying to pick a new colour display for his name that was engraved on the first door of his office; "KAY BERNARD." 

  Only he could change the font, shape, or colour of his name that has been written on the door frame, with a unique tablet specifically for that.

  The set of engineers who worked on the features were a team of technological experts who lived abroad, they were paid heavily to come execute the contract for Kay & Bay corporation in Texas.

"Good day Boss Kay,"I greeted fidgeting and looking around awkwardly

"Hello Carmen, good to see you," he said, dropping the tablet. 

"You may sit"

I sat down quickly, so exhausted from crying the whole night. 

"You look very tired, and why were you absent yesterday?" He asked me.

"I was sick," I answered stammering. 

"Oh, you were. So sorry about that, how are you now?"

"I'm fine Boss," I said forcing a smile.

"I like that," he suddenly said.

"What?" I asked.

"Your smile, I like it, looks really calm."

"Thanks," I said, smiling again. 

"It's almost time for lunch and everyone will be out for the lunch break soon. Do you mind us having lunch together?" 

"No, I don't," I said "Where do you intend to go sir?"

"Nowhere," he replied, smirking. 

"This is my own place, and we can have lunch right here, let me show you."

He walked to another section of the office and brought a bottle of wine.

"Here you go, it's a bit alcoholic, we can eat some snacks after this if you want. Do you mind?" 

 "No I don't," I said lying, knowing well that I hardly drink alcohol. 

I only wanted to leave his presence quickly to think about my sorrowful relationship.

With that in mind, I forgot who I was with, or that I was with the one and only CEO of Kay & Bay.

"Please let me have another glass," I requested, hoping to drown all my sorrows in the intoxicating wine. 

  I stood up to leave as soon as the lunch break was over, but couldn't.

Kay tried to assist me while standing because I was already drunk and staggered a bit.
